Question - Can Company acquired 25% of Debby Company's ordinary shares for P1,900,000 cash and carries the investment using the cost method. After six months, Can purchased another 55% of Debby's ordinary shares for P5,500,000. The said amount excludes control premium of P275,000. On this date, Debby reports identifiable assets with carrying value of P9,000,000 and fair value of P11,500,000 and it has liabilities with a book value and a fair value of P3,500,000. The fair value of the non-controlling interest is P1,500,000. Compute the amount of Goodwill.

a. P1,775,000

b. P1,875,000

c. P2,000,000

d. P1,900,000
